DNA DE AGENTES INFECCIOSOS EM PACIENTES COM HIV

Análise molecular de patógenos pela reação em cadeia da polimerase no líquido cefalorraquiano de pacientes infectados com HIV.

A reação em cadeia da polimerase (PCR) foi teste de grande impacto no diagnóstico das meningites e encefalites linfocíticas durante a última década. Esse método foi extensivamente usado no diagnóstico das infecções do sistema nervoso central (SNC), devido a sua habilidade em detectar amostras mínimas de DNA-alvo no líquido cefalorraquiano.

GENES KIR E DOENÇA DE CROHN

(Study of killer immunoglobulin-like receptor genes and human leukocyte antigens class I ligands in a Caucasian Brazilian population with Crohn's disease and ulcerative colitis)

Ulcerative colitis (UC) and Crohn's disease (CD) are the two main forms of chronic inflammatory bowel diseases (IBD), and although having an unknown etiology, are believed to result from a complex interaction of several genes conferring risk of disease and environmental factors, leading to an inadequate inflammation response. Recent evidence suggests that innate immune response plays an important role in initiating the inflammatory cascade and subsequent characteristic pathologic adaptive immune responses in IBD.(...)

GENES KIR E ESCLEROSE SISTÊMICA

(Killer cell immunoglobulin-like receptor (KIR) genes in systemic sclerosiscei_4095)

A previous study has suggested that the combination KIR2DS2+/KIR2DL2-
was related to increased risk for systemic sclerosis (SSc), while others have failed to reproduce this finding. Our objective was to study this matter further and test the association of other KIR genes with SSc.

Systemic sclerosis (SSc) is a diffuse connective tissue disease characterized by autoimmunity, vascular dysfunction and variable degrees of fibrosis in the skin and internal organs. Its pathogenesis is not well known, but evidence suggests an inappropriate activation of the immune system triggered by some environmental stimuli in individuals with a genetic background of susceptibility.

KIR E DIABETES

(Association of killer cell immunoglobulin-like receptors and human leukocyte antigen–C genotypes in South Brazilian with type 1 diabetes)

Type 1 diabetes mellitus (T1D) is a multifactorial and chronic autoimmune disease caused by the deficiency of insulin synthesis and or by its secretion or action defects. Genetic and environmental factors are known to be involved in its pathogenesis. The human leukocyte antigen complex (human leukocyte antigen (HLA)) constitutes the most relevant region contributing with 50% of the inherited risk for T1D. Natural killer cells (NK) are part of the innate immune system recognizing class I HLA molecules on target cells through their membrane receptors, called killer immunoglobulin-like receptors (KIR). The aim of our study is to evaluate the association between the KIR genes and HLA alleles in patients with T1D and healthy controls.(...)

LINFOHISTIOCITOSE

Linfo-histiocitose hemofagocítica: tratamento com plasmaferese e gamaglobulina endovenosa.

Haemophagocytic lymphohistiocitosis: treatment with plasmapheresis and intravenous immunoglobulin.

O presente relato de caso tem como finalidade chamar a atenção de doença grave que frequentemente é confundida com septicemia, no entanto o mecanismo etiológico é decorrente de defeitos genéticos ou associados à resposta imunológica exagerada, decorrente de ação citotóxica de linfócitos T CD8 e histiócitos, acarretando proliferação clonal e ativação de células "natural killer" (NK). Uma tempestade de linfocinas acontece e como consequência é iniciada uma incontrolável hemofagocitose de todos os elementos sanguíneos, terminando pela infecção secundária do organismo por ausência de destruição de patógenos. A maioria dos casos termina pela morte do paciente; no entanto, relatamos nesse caso a possibilidade de
incluirmos a plasmaferese como forma de retirar as linfocinas circulantes, razão do estímulo à destruição celular. O tratamento concomitante com alta dose de imunoglobulina endovenosa também foi realizado.
